Reviewing MinorCare Foundation: A Legitimacy Concerning Work in Pakistan
MinorCare Foundation, an non-profit organization mainly focused on healthcare initiatives in Pakistan, has drawn scrutiny regarding its legitimacy and operational impact. While the foundation highlights its efforts in providing clinical aid, establishing mobile clinics, and supporting underserved communities, questions persist about transparency and accountability. Third-party assessments of MinorCare's programs remain limited, making it challenging to completely verify the extent of their reach and the actual impact on the ground. Some reports suggest potential issues with financial reporting and a lack of detailed information on beneficiary data, prompting donors and potential partners to exercise caution. Further due diligence, including scrutinizing their management structure and program outcomes, is advised before making financial support to MinorCare Foundation. This is particularly important when considering the widespread need for genuine aid within Pakistan’s healthcare system.

Navigating the Difficulties Faced by Christian Families in Pakistan
Christian groups in Pakistan encounter a multitude of complex hurdles, significantly impacting their family lives. Chronic discrimination, often stemming from Pakistan's blasphemy laws – which are frequently exploited – creates an atmosphere of fear and vulnerability. These laws can lead to false accusations, resulting in devastating consequences for helpless individuals and their relatives. Furthermore, limited access to decent education and employment opportunities contributes to economic disadvantage and isolation. The societal pressure to renounce their faith, combined with subtle but pervasive prejudice, presents a constant source of worry for Christian parents, who strive to safeguard their children's faith and health. Regrettably, these integrated challenges can take a heavy toll on the stability of Christian families across the nation, demanding increased advocacy and support from both local and global organizations.

Exploring the Realities: Pakistani Children’s Specific Needs
Beyond the often sensationalized headlines concerning persecution, a complex picture emerges regarding the specific requirements of Christian children in Pakistan. Many face a combination of challenges, extending beyond simply religious prejudice. Considerable numbers experience systemic poverty, restricting access to quality education; often, these children are pulled from school to help to family incomes, perpetuating a cycle of disadvantage. Furthermore, the prevalence of child labor, particularly in brick kilns and agriculture, exposes fragile youngsters to physical danger and blocks their future prospects. Mental health is also a crucial, yet often overlooked, aspect; experiencing religious-based hostility and societal marginalization can lead to profound emotional distress. Specialized support, including trauma-informed care and culturally appropriate psychosocial programs, is desperately needed to help these children heal and thrive, ensuring they have a opportunity at a brighter future, free from the repercussions of their circumstances. Support for policy changes regarding child protection and education is also essential to creating a more equitable environment.
